First off, let's talk about what an airless spray hose is. An airless spray hose is a crucial component in an airless paint spraying system. It's the pipeline that transports paint from the paint pump to the spray gun. The quality and characteristics of the hose can have a significant impact on the overall spraying process, especially the spraying speed.
One of the key factors that affect spraying speed is the inner diameter of the airless spray hose. A larger inner diameter allows for a greater volume of paint to flow through the hose per unit of time. This means that more paint can be delivered to the spray gun quickly, resulting in a faster spraying speed. For example, if you're working on a large - scale painting project like painting the exterior of a building, a hose with a larger inner diameter can save you a lot of time. You won't have to make as many passes over the surface because more paint is being applied with each pass.
However, it's not just about having a large inner diameter. The material of the hose also plays a vital role. High - quality hoses are often made from materials that offer low friction. When the friction inside the hose is low, the paint can flow more smoothly. Think of it like water flowing through a smooth pipe compared to a rough one. In a smooth pipe, the water moves faster. Similarly, a low - friction hose allows the paint to move through it at a higher velocity, which directly contributes to an increased spraying speed.

The length of the hose can also impact spraying speed. A shorter hose generally has less resistance to the paint flow. The paint doesn't have to travel as far, so it can reach the spray gun more quickly. However, in some cases, you may need a longer hose to reach all areas of the project. When choosing a longer hose, make sure it's of high quality and has a suitable inner diameter to minimize the negative impact on spraying speed.
In addition to the physical properties of the hose, the connection between the hose and the pump and the gun is also important. A loose or poorly - fitting connection can cause leaks or a reduction in pressure, which will slow down the spraying process.
